From July 31, 2015

Grand Canyon of Massachusetts: Chesterfield Gorge

While in Massachusetts we had to visit the “grand canyon of Massachusetts:”  Chesterfield Gorge.  Chesterfield Gorge is listed as the “grand canyon of Massachusetts” on the Massachusetts government Facebook page, and we know everything that is posted on Facebook must be the truth. Most of Massachusetts is relatively flat with lots of bogs, rivers heading …

Read more